    The health will only regen up to the next 'pip' on the health bar, so without a medic around you are still vunerable in the next firefight. In BC2 you could run away and find a bunch of medics spamming health kits to regain full health. Plus the mobility of the medium and heavy body types isn't going to make escape from a firefight easy.

    It will be interesting to see how the gameplay balances between the different classes, different body types and weapons available to each. I'm not particularly bothered about one shot kills if the gameplay is balanced and fun.

    In hardcore BC2, correct there is no health regen, in normal mode there is. Wuyanxu will attest for his liking of it ;)

    Looking at the actual amount of damage that players can take, it's not very high at all. Going on what was shown in the "General Gameplay" video, heavy types have 100 health, mediums have 75 and lights have 50.

    Even if the mechanic does make the other team run away and cover for a few moments, that allows the other team an opportunity to take advantage of the situation and push.
